Multimodal artificial intelligence (MMAI) is revolutionizing oncology by integrating various datasets to enhance predictive accuracy and personalize cancer care. This approach improves early detection, treatment selection, and patient management while addressing regulatory challenges. MMAI's applications span prevention, diagnosis, and treatment, showcasing its potential to transform patient outcomes and the economics of cancer care globally.
